Global Autosampler Vials Market Research Report 2024(Status and Outlook)
The global Autosampler Vials Market continues to demonstrate robust growth, with its valuation reaching USD 152.8 million in 2023. According to the latest industry analysis, the market is projected to grow at a CAGR of 6.1%, reaching approximately USD 230 million by 2030. This steady expansion is driven by increasing automation in laboratory workflows, growing pharmaceutical R&D expenditure, and stringent quality control requirements across industries.
Autosampler
vials play a critical role in modern analytical laboratories,
particularly in chromatography applications where precision and sample
integrity are paramount. The transition toward high-throughput screening
methods and the pharmaceutical industry's continuous push for efficiency are
creating sustained demand for these specialized containers. Recent
technological advancements focusing on reduced sample carryover and enhanced
chemical compatibility are further accelerating market adoption.

Market Overview & Regional Analysis
North America currently dominates the autosampler vials
market with a 38% revenue share, owing to its well-established pharmaceutical
sector and significant analytical instrumentation penetration. The region
benefits from strong biotechnology research funding and early adoption of
laboratory automation trends. However, regulatory pressures to reduce
laboratory plastic waste are prompting manufacturers to develop innovative
recycling programs and alternative materials.
Europe follows closely, characterized by stringent
validation requirements for pharmaceutical testing and growing environmental
concerns driving demand for sustainable vial solutions. The Asia-Pacific region
is witnessing the fastest growth, fueled by expanding contract research
organizations, increasing government investments in life sciences, and the
relocation of pharmaceutical manufacturing to countries like China and India.
Latin America and Middle Eastern markets, while smaller, show promising potential
due to improving laboratory infrastructure.
Key Market Drivers and Opportunities
The market is primarily driven by the pharmaceutical
industry's ongoing quality control requirements and the globalization of drug
development pipelines. Increasing chromatography applications in food safety
testing, environmental monitoring, and forensic analysis present additional
growth avenues. The push toward miniaturization in analytical techniques is
creating demand for specialized low-volume vials, while the biosimilar boom is
driving need for high-performance sample containers.
Significant opportunities lie in developing sustainable vial
solutions, including recyclable materials and reduced-plastic designs. The
growing adoption of 2D barcode-labeled vials for sample tracking and the
integration of smart technologies for inventory management are opening new
frontiers. Emerging applications in cannabis testing and proteomics research
offer untapped potential for market expansion.
Challenges & Restraints
The market faces challenges including price sensitivity in
academic research settings and increasing scrutiny on laboratory plastic waste.
Supply chain vulnerabilities for specialty glass and polymer materials continue
to pose risks, while the lack of universal standardization across vial formats
creates compatibility issues. The transition to automated liquid handling
systems requires constant product innovation to maintain relevance, placing
pressure on manufacturers' R&D budgets.
Regulatory complexities in pharmaceutical applications
demand rigorous validation processes, potentially slowing time-to-market for
new products. The emergence of alternative sample introduction technologies and
reusable vial concepts present long-term competitive threats that established
players must address proactively.
